Bottom edge of the high with a nice little cold front passing us by this morning. 15 to 20 knots out of the east southeast, seas 6'close reach with cloudy skies. And it's cold! Damn! We areall hoping for some sun once we pop out of this slop and warmer temps. Turns out there is more crap out here, especially fine mesh green nets, floating along just below the surface with 4 to 7 feet of line attached. Saw a few drifting by yesterday and a little after sundown,another one got wrapped in the prop! Too dark and too rolly for anyone to jump in, so we hove to(parked) for the night to see what morning would bring. Hopefully sun and calmer waters. Nope higher winds and sloppy seas so we are a sailboat again. We'll clear it once we get out of this stuff, don't need anyone experiencing 44 tons slamming them.It's been an hour since I started this and up ahead sure is looking better. Trances of blue, whit puffy clouds and the promise of smoother seas. Till tomorrow Lynn
